Adiponectin-leptin ratio increases after a 12-week very low-carbohydrate, high-fat diet and exercise training in healthy individuals: A non-randomized, parallel-group study
Nutrition Research ( IF 3.4 ) Pub Date : 2020-12-01 , DOI: 10.1016/j.nutres.2020.12.012
Lukas Cipryan 1 , Tomas Dostal 1 , Daniel J Plews 2 , Peter Hofmann 3 , Paul B Laursen 2
Affiliation  

Abstract This study aimed to investigate the effect of a 12-week very low-carbohydrate, high-fat (VLCHF) diet and exercise on biomarkers of inflammation in healthy individuals. Since the anti-inflammatory effects of a ketogenic diet have been established, we hypothesized that the VLCHF diet, along with exercise, would have an additional favorable effect on biomarkers of inflammation. Twenty-four healthy individuals were allocated to the very low-carbohydrate, high-fat diet (VLCHF: N=12, age 25.3±2.0 years, body mass 66.7±9.8 kg, fat mass 21.5±4.9 %) or habitual diet (HD: N=12, age 23.9±3.8 years, body mass 72.7±15.0 kg, fat mass 23.4±8.4 %) group. Biomarkers of inflammation (adiponectin, leptin, and high-sensitive interleukin-6 [hs-IL-6]) and substrate metabolism (glycated hemoglobin, fasting glucose, triacylglycerides, and cholesterol) were analyzed from blood at baseline and after 12 weeks.
